Cruisers Forum
 


Reply
  This discussion is proudly sponsored by:
Please support our sponsors and let them know you heard about their products on Cruisers Forums. Advertise Here
 
Thread Tools Search this Thread Rate Thread Display Modes
Old 13-05-2018, 08:48   #16
Marine Service Provider
 
bdbcat's Avatar

Join Date: Mar 2008
Posts: 7,487
Re: oeSENC computer freeze

petter5....

Lets dig into this a bit. First we verify the basic chart cell rendering.
Please do this:

1. Create a directory with only the one offending chart in it, namely OC-47-9392E4.oesenc.
2. Start OCPN.
3. Switch to "Single Chart" mode.
4. Add the newly created directory with the single chart.
5. Create a new Group showing only that directory.
6. Switch to the new Group.
7. See how the chart now renders in single-chart mode. Post a screen shot, so that we all can reproduce the same result.

Thanks
Dave
bdbcat is offline   Reply With Quote
Old 15-05-2018, 01:47   #17
Registered User
 
rooiedirk's Avatar

Join Date: Aug 2010
Location: Netherlands
Boat: Oneoff
Posts: 514
Re: oeSENC computer freeze

@Dave, ..

Did a apt-get update upgrade and fixed broken dependencies.

All Plugins disabled apart of oeSenc-pi.
Points 1-6 no problem. See screenshot 1.
After zooming in, O try's to start render the chart and hangs. (Screenshot 2)
OpenGL on/off no difference.

Dirk
Attached Thumbnails
Click image for larger version

Name:	Screenshot_20180515_094109.png
Views:	61
Size:	52.0 KB
ID:	169827   Click image for larger version

Name:	Screenshot_20180515_094220.png
Views:	53
Size:	41.1 KB
ID:	169828  

__________________
Navigation is know where you are and what to do to get where you want.
But also: Know where you don't want to be and what to do to don't get there.
rooiedirk is offline   Reply With Quote
Old 15-05-2018, 02:42   #18
Registered User
 
rooiedirk's Avatar

Join Date: Aug 2010
Location: Netherlands
Boat: Oneoff
Posts: 514
Re: oeSENC computer freeze

Running the last from git in debug mode I get this output.
Code:
(opencpn:11319): Gtk-WARNING **: gtk_widget_size_allocate(): attempt to allocate widget with width -5 and height 18
../../../../Charts/ENCi/MBTiles/NOAA/MBTILES_01-updates.mbtiles zoom_min: 7 zoom_max: 9
vklsmd: 0
vklsmd: 0
vklsmd: 0
vklsmd: 0
__________________
Navigation is know where you are and what to do to get where you want.
But also: Know where you don't want to be and what to do to don't get there.
rooiedirk is offline   Reply With Quote
Old 15-05-2018, 05:51   #19
Registered User
 
rooiedirk's Avatar

Join Date: Aug 2010
Location: Netherlands
Boat: Oneoff
Posts: 514
Re: oeSENC computer freeze

And running from terminal: A crash report. Crash after abt. 12 minutes of hanging.
Code:
dirk@office ~ $ /usr/bin/opencpn 

(opencpn:17312): Gtk-WARNING **: Unable to locate theme engine in module_path: "adwaita",

(opencpn:17312): Gtk-WARNING **: Unable to locate theme engine in module_path: "adwaita",
ALSA lib pcm.c:2266: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.rear
ALSA lib pcm.c:2266: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.center_lfe
ALSA lib pcm.c:2266:(snd_pcm_open_noupdate) Unknown PCM cards.pcm.side
ALSA lib pcm_route.c:867:(find_matching_chmap) Found no matching channel map
vklsmd: 0
vklsmd: 0
vklsmd: 0

*** opencpn (wxWidgets 3.0.2) crashed ***, see backtrace!
0x878df1 in wxCrashPrint::Report() at ??:?
0x7faf5039690c in  at ??:0
0x7faf4e8d9390 in  at ??:0
0x7faf353472f8 in Osenc::ingest200(wxString const&, std::vector<S57Obj*, std::allocator<S57Obj*> >*, std::vector<VE_Element*, std::allocator<VE_Element*> >*, std::vector<VC_Element*, std::allocator<VC_Element*> >*) at ??:0
0x7faf35335192 in eSENCChart::BuildRAZFromSENCFile(wxString const&, wxString&) at ??:0
0x7faf353397e6 in eSENCChart::PostInit(int, int) at ??:0
0x7faf35339e3c in eSENCChart::Init(wxString const&, int) at ??:0
0x7b735a in ChartPlugInWrapper::Init(wxString const&, ChartInitFlag) at ??:?
0x58b8c5 in ChartDB::OpenChartUsingCache(int, ChartInitFlag) at ??:?
0x5466ff in MyFrame::SetChartThumbnail(int) at ??:?
0x546f4b in MyFrame::HandlePianoRollover(int, int) at ??:?
0x705b1d in Piano::MouseEvent(wxMouseEvent&) at ??:?
0x5c1c8f in ChartCanvas::MouseEventOverlayWindows(wxMouseEvent&) at ??:?
0x87b260 in glChartCanvas::MouseEvent(wxMouseEvent&) at ??:?
0x7faf502381fe in wxAppConsoleBase::CallEventHandler(wxEvtHandler*, wxEventFunctor&, wxEvent&) const at ??:0
0x7faf503be6e7 in wxEvtHandler::ProcessEventIfMatchesId(wxEventTableEntryBase const&, wxEvtHandler*, wxEvent&) at ??:0
0x7faf503be7db in w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) at ??:0
0x7faf503beb8b in wxEvtHandler::TryHereOnly(wxEvent&) at ??:0
0x7faf503bec13 in wxEvtHandler::ProcessEventLocally(wxEvent&) at ??:0
0x7faf503bec75 in wxEvtHandler::ProcessEvent(wxEvent&) at ??:0
0x7faf503be9e7 in wxEvtHandler::SafelyProcessEvent(wxEvent&) at ??:0
0x7faf508ff987 in  at ??:0
0x7faf493e1aec in  at ??:0
0x7faf528e1fa5 in g_closure_invoke at ??:0
0x7faf528f3fc1 in  at ??:0
0x7faf528fc7f9 in g_signal_emit_valist at ??:0
0x7faf528fd08f in g_signal_emit at ??:0
0x7faf494f993c in  at ??:0
0x7faf493e0284 in gtk_propagate_event at ??:0
0x7faf493e063b in gtk_main_do_event at ??:0
0x7faf51f0ac8c in  at ??:0
0x7faf4c74f197 in g_main_context_dispatch at ??:0
0x7faf4c74f3f0 in  at ??:0
0x7faf4c74f712 in g_main_loop_run at ??:0
0x7faf493df697 in gtk_main at ??:0
0x7faf508d0ed5 in wxGUIEventLoop::DoRun() at ??:0
0x7faf5027a353 in wxEventLoopBase::Run() at ??:0
0x7faf5023f666 in wxAppConsoleBase::MainLoop() at ??:0
0x7faf502cbf70 in wxEntry(int&, wchar_t**) at ??:0
0x510b38 in main at ??:?
Aborted
__________________
Navigation is know where you are and what to do to get where you want.
But also: Know where you don't want to be and what to do to don't get there.
rooiedirk is offline   Reply With Quote
Old 15-05-2018, 06:22   #20
Marine Service Provider
 
bdbcat's Avatar

Join Date: Mar 2008
Posts: 7,487
Re: oeSENC computer freeze

Dirk...

OK, thanks for the report.
This gives us something concrete to look at. I will take a closer look and report back.

Dave
bdbcat is offline   Reply With Quote
Reply

Tags
enc


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are Off
Pingbacks are Off
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Up-to-date vector charts for OpenCPN - oeSENC bcn OpenCPN 137 20-06-2024 06:39
oeSENC vector charts for OCPN - new plug-in version 1.2 bcn OpenCPN 12 18-06-2017 10:53
Wrong scaling of OESENC positive soundings on Linux w/ HIDPI screen stelian OpenCPN 12 10-06-2017 03:57
oeSENC: Error on Fingerprint file creation Tanagra OpenCPN 17 29-05-2017 03:04
Wanted Raymarina Type 300 Course computer or S3 Course computer Plukky Marine Electronics 0 08-05-2014 23:20

Advertise Here


All times are GMT -7. The time now is 23:20.


Google+
Powered by vBulletin® Version 3.8.8 Beta 1
Copyright ©2000 - 2024, vBulletin Solutions, Inc.
Social Knowledge Networks
Powered by vBulletin® Version 3.8.8 Beta 1
Copyright ©2000 - 2024, vBulletin Solutions, Inc.

ShowCase vBulletin Plugins by Drive Thru Online, Inc.